Another significant advantage is the longevity of cast iron cookware. A properly maintained cast iron dosa pan can last a lifetime, often being passed down through generations. The more you use a cast iron pan, the better it becomes, developing a naturally seasoned surface that enhances its cooking properties. This durability also makes it a worthy investment, as you won't find yourself replacing it every few years like you might with cheaper, non-stick alternatives.

Beyond its performance in the kitchen, the cast iron skillet also holds sentimental value for many families. Often passed down through generations, an iron skillet can become a cherished heirloom. Each scratch and seasoning layer tells a story of family gatherings, holiday feasts, and countless meals shared around the table. Cooking with a cast iron skillet can evoke a sense of nostalgia and connection to one’s roots, grounding the act of preparation in a tradition that transcends time.
